S Deli in Los Angeles

Address

S Deli

106 N Ave 58,
Los Angeles, CA 90042



Store hours

none

Please note times may vary due to seasonal opening hours and extended store trading times.
Store hours are subject to change. Please call the store for exact opening hours.

Location

S Deli - Los Angeles is located on 106 N Ave 58, Los Angeles, CA 90042


Locations nearby

S Deli - Los Angeles
5200 Monte Vista St, Los Angeles, CA 90042
1 miles
S Deli - South Pasadena
303 Pasadena Ave, South Pasadena, CA 91030
1 miles
S Deli - Los Angeles
3107 N Eastern Ave, Los Angeles, CA 90032
2 miles
S Deli - Pasadena
111 W California Blvd, Pasadena, CA 91105
3 miles
S Deli - Pasadena
199 S Los Robles Ave, Pasadena, CA 91101
4 miles
S Deli - Alhambra
2140 S Fremont Ave, Alhambra, CA 91803
4 miles


Popular stores near

Michelles Nails
5727 N Figueroa St, Los Angeles, CA 90042
0 miles
Burger Burger
5801 N Figueroa St, Los Angeles, CA 90042
0 miles
Express
5803 N Figueroa St, Los Angeles, CA 90042
0 miles
Subway Store
5805 N Figueroa St, Los Angeles, CA 90042
0 miles
Boost Mobile
5804 N Figueroa St, Los Angeles, CA 90042
0 miles
Radio Shack
5804 N FIGUEROA, Los Angeles, CA 90042
0 miles